INSTRUCTIONS TO PARENT/GUARDIAN TO APPLY FOR CAMPERSHIPS:
This fund provides camperships for Scouts from the Silicon Valley Monterey Bay Council attending a Silicon
Valley Monterey Bay Council resident, day, or summer camp program. The primary source of campership
funds come from private individuals. These campership donors give out of a desire for every Scout to have an
exciting, quality camp experience. Those wishing to make contributions should please contact the Council
Service Center at (408) 638-8300

7. Notification of how much the family must pay will be sent to both you and your unit leader. A total
campership is not given. The campership is granted up to cover a portion of the cost of the camp fees,
typically not to exceed 50 percent. The Scout/parent will be asked to make up the difference. Your
pack, troop or crew can sometimes help out. Ask your unit leader how your Scout can sell popcorn or
Scout-O-Rama tickets and pay his way to camp. The form will tell you how to submit the balance due.
